Mark Forlenza
 
Mark Forlenza has been a proud and beloved member of the Michael Chekhov Theatre Company since the fall of 2008. Earlier on in life, his experience was behind the scenes, playing guitar for several productions which served as an impetus to bring his talents to the front of the stage. While studying at the HB Studio in New York, he landed his first role in a one-act play called Flush. He went on to a featured role in the independent film Street Lure. Since becoming a member of MCTC, he has appeared in productions of The Unseen Hand (The Kid), Hurlyburly (Artie), Good Seeds (guitarist), and Psychopathia Sexualis (Arthur), the latter of which he produced.
